A Price Tag on the Dream: The CPE Fee Jump and What It Means for Future Veterinarians
The Educational Commission for Foreign Veterinary Graduates (ECFVG) has announced a major increase in the cost of the Clinical Proficiency Examination (CPE), raising the fee from $7,630 to $12,804 beginning with the 2026 exam cycle. This fee covers only the CPE itself—not the entire ECFVG certification program—and represents nearly a $5,200 jump.
NAVLE Announces Updated Retake Policy Starting March 2026
A major update is coming to the North American Veterinary Licensing Examination (NAVLE), and it’s one that brings clarity—and in many cases, relief—to future test-takers. Beginning with the March 2026 testing window, the NAVLE will implement a new, standardized retake policy that resets and simplifies attempt limits for all candidates.
